WebWhat Are Biobased Chemicals: According to the USDA, biobased products are “derived from plants and other renewable agricultural, marine and forestry materials. Biobased products generally provide an alternative to conventional petroleum derived products and include a diverse range of offerings such as lubricants, detergents, inks, fertilizers ...

Entropy Resins takes pride in creating sustainable products that lower our impact on the environment without … Webresin, alone or as a co-tackifier with a highly hydrogenated rosin ester. Terpene phenolic resins possess two characteristics which make this a formulating option. First, they are very polar when compared to unmodified polyterpene and hydrocarbon resins and can be chemically altered to be more polar than highly hydrogenated rosin esters when ... little cindy lou who grown up

WebA bio-based material is a material intentionally made from substances derived from living (or once-living) organisms. These materials are sometimes referred to as biomaterials, but this word also has another meaning.
